Mono Winter Scarf
An easy to make winter scarf!
Have fun knitting up a lovely cosy winter scarf in variegated DK yarn. Featuring a plain rib edge detail. This quick and easy knit will keep you snug when its cold and will make a lovely present for birthdays or Christmas! One size fits all! So no measuring or swatching necessary!
Materials:
200 grams or approx: 656 yards of variegated b&w DK Yarn.
I used King Cole Drifter - 69% acrylic 25% cotton 6% wool as it was a lovely soft, non scratchy yarn, perfect for scarves.
25-30 grams Black DK contrasting yarn. I used Bergere De France Cachemire
5 grams of any DK waste yarn.
4mm needles
Gauge: 28 stitches and 22 rows = 10cm/4”
The scarf is knit in the round using circular needles.
